The veterinary application of Antibiotic Residue Rapid Test Kits is primarily driven by the need to ensure the safety of animal-derived products such as milk, eggs, and meat. Antibiotic residues can accumulate in animals due to their use in veterinary treatments, either for therapeutic purposes or as growth promoters. These residues can persist in animal products, posing risks to human health through the consumption of contaminated food. To mitigate these risks, veterinary professionals use rapid test kits to monitor the levels of antibiotic residues in animals, ensuring that these products meet regulatory standards and are safe for human consumption. The increasing concerns about antibiotic resistance in both animals and humans are spurring the demand for more stringent residue testing in veterinary practices. In the veterinary segment, rapid test kits help veterinarians make quick and informed decisions about the safety of animal products, preventing the sale of contaminated meat or milk to consumers. With growing consumer demand for antibiotic-free animal products, these kits provide an essential tool for verifying claims made by livestock producers and ensuring that animals are not overexposed to antibiotics. Additionally, veterinary regulatory bodies rely on these tests to enforce safety standards, protecting public health and maintaining confidence in the safety of animal products. As the market for antibiotic-free meat and dairy continues to grow, the demand for rapid testing solutions in veterinary care is expected to increase.
The “Others” category in the Antibiotic Residue Rapid Test Kit market includes applications in various sectors such as environmental testing, research and development, and public health. For instance, environmental testing involves monitoring antibiotic residues in water sources, soil, and other environmental matrices that could impact human health or biodiversity. In research and development, these test kits are used to develop new methods for detecting antibiotic resistance or to study the effectiveness of different antibiotics. The public health sector also uses these kits for surveillance programs to track the prevalence of antibiotic resistance in different regions. The broad applicability of these test kits in sectors beyond food, agriculture, and veterinary care creates a diverse demand, further driving market growth. One of the key trends in the Antibiotic Residue Rapid Test Kit market is the increasing adoption of automation and advanced technologies to enhance testing accuracy and efficiency. Automated systems that integrate rapid test kits with laboratory information management systems (LIMS) are becoming more popular in food safety laboratories and agricultural testing facilities. These systems allow for faster processing of samples and more reliable results, contributing to greater operational efficiency. The push for innovation is also driving the development of next-generation test kits, which offer enhanced sensitivity, quicker results, and compatibility with a broader range of sample types. Such technological advancements are likely to play a pivotal role in accelerating market growth, as they make testing even more efficient and user-friendly. What is an Antibiotic Residue Rapid Test Kit?
An Antibiotic Residue Rapid Test Kit is a diagnostic tool used to detect antibiotic residues in food, agricultural products, and animal-derived items, ensuring they meet safety standards.
Why are antibiotic residue tests important?
Antibiotic residue tests are important to ensure that food and animal products are safe for consumption and free from harmful levels of antibiotics, which can lead to health issues such as antibiotic resistance.
What industries use antibiotic residue rapid test kits?
Antibiotic residue rapid test kits are used in industries such as food and drinks, agriculture, veterinary care, and environmental testing to ensure safety and compliance with regulations.
How accurate are antibiotic residue rapid test kits?
These test kits are highly accurate, providing quick results with a high degree of reliability, making them essential for food safety and quality control purposes.
How do antibiotic residue rapid test kits work?
These kits typically use immunoassay technology to detect the presence of antibiotic residues in samples. They offer fast results with minimal sample preparation.
